- Home
- Companies
- canada alberta
- wind and solar
Show results for
Refine by
Wind And Solar Suppliers In Canada Alberta For Served University Academia Research Environmental Science And Research
1 companies found
based inPanama City, FLORIDA (USA)
DeTect specializes in advanced 2D and True3D radar and other sensor technologies. The company is the leader in bird radar technologies for real-time aircraft bird strike avoidance, wind energy bird mortality risk assessment and mitigation, and ...